Can't Run 'Show Buffer Allocations...'

Solved!
Go to solution

I'm attempting to profile my program and would like to observe buffer allocations.

 

However when I go to Tools > Profile > Show Buffer Allocations...     the options is grayed out. I can't seem to select it / run this tool no matter what I do.

 

Is there some trick to this that I'm missing?

ASSUMING: you are using the tools menu from the Block Diagram.  There aren't any buffers on the Front Panel so, you might be seriously disappointed trying that there. 😉

 

I would suspect either that the VI properties are set to disable debugging or you have a Clone instance open rather than the VI original. 

 

Ctrl+M would switch to the VI Original.

 

Ctrl+I opens the VI Properties editor.  If the VI is Inlined you will have to deselect that before you can Enable Debugging. 

 

Otherwise: Ctrl+E opens the Block Diagram unless it is protected.

Thank you so much for this!

 

I was attempting to launch the tool from the main program window, instead of from each VI individually.
